GROVETOWN, Ga. - Mr. John D. Hill, Jr., beloved husband of 62 years to Mrs. Ellen Elizabeth Williams Hill, entered into rest on Saturday, February 7, 2009 at University Hospital. Funeral services will be held 2 PM Tuesday February 10, 2009 at Elliott Sons Funeral Home- Lumpkin Road Chapel with Rev. Eddie Bradford officiating. Interment will follow in Hillcrest Memorial Park. Pallbearers will be Cheney Meiere, Jr., Jimmy Hill, Jr., Douglas Parker, Philip Thomas, Jr., Charles Hunter and Fabrizio Garcia. He was retired from BellSouth Telephone as a district manager. Mr. Hill served in the U.S. Army during World War II, after his enlistment he later served with Army reserve for 22 years. He was a member of the Telephone Pioneers, the Masons and Lewis Memorial United Methodist Church. Mr. Hill was an avid outdoorsman who loved to hunt and fish. He also enjoyed playing golf and traveling. He was a devoted husband, father and grandfather and will deeply be missed by those he leaves to cherish his memory. Survivors include his wife, Ellen Elizabeth Williams Hill; son and daughter-in-law, John S. (Judy) Hill; daughters and sons-in-law, Shirley (Cheney) Meiere and Julie (Tom) Ulm; sisters, Betty Goree, Helen Crenshaw, and Sara Thomas; six grandchildren, Elizabeth (Doug) Parker, Cheney (Angela) Meiere, April Ulm, Trudy (Kirk) Anderson, Jimmy Hill, Jr., Emily Ulm; three great-grandchildren, Mariah, Henley, and Leila Meiere. He was preceded in death by his sons, James M. Hill and David Hill; parents, John and Julia Hill; and a sister, Josephine Usher.
